Bandra

Bandra is a village located in Bandra subdivision of Muzaffarpur district in Bihar, India. It is situated 4km away from sub-district headquarter Bandra (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Muzaffarpur. As per 2009 stats, Bandra village is also a gram panchayat.

About Bandra

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bandra is 229286. The village spans a total geographical area of 848.1 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 843115. Muzaffarpur is nearest town to Bandra village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 40km away.

Population of Bandra

According to the 2011 Census, Bandra has a total population of about 8,171, with approximately 3,962 males and 4,209 females. The sex ratio is around 1062 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 1,663 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 1,089 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 45.96%, with male literacy at about 51.36% and female literacy near 40.86%. There are around 1,792 households in the village. Connectivity of Bandra

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bandra. As per the 2011 stats, Bandra had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
